Requirement :
A specific dashboard report is not visible to a user & showing below mentioned message. I've to make this report visible in a dashboard tab.
"Sorry, you do not have access to this indicator, breakdown, or element combination. Please contact your Performance Analytics admin for further information."
Steps I took :
1. Click on the pencil icon in the dashboard which was not visible.
2. I got redirected to a widget that was part of dashboard.
3. Then I go to the Indicator that is part of this widget.
4. In the indicator -> Access Control
I tried multiple combinations of roles. Like Visible to everyone, Given the role that the user is part of.
5. In the Breakdown -> Access Control
Again I tried multiple combinations of roles. Like Visible to everyone, Given the role that the user is part of.
After All the Tries
That report in the dashboard is not visible to that user.
But after giving one role it become visible to the user, That role is xyz___-admin.
But this role can't be given to this user as this is admin role.
So how that dashboard report will be visible to that user without giving admin related role.
Suggest me the solution for this.
